Follow these steps to manually batch out from the Elavon app on your terminal.
Determine your Elavon app version
First, you will need to determine which version of Elavon you have installed on your device by checking which app icon is used.

Clear open batches from the Elavon app
We need to clear any open batches on the terminals before proceeding with any Elavon updates. Follow these steps to manually clear the open batches.
Elavon 118
Launch the Elavon app on your terminal device.
Tap the settings icon in the upper right corner of the screen.
Enter password if prompted:
Your PAX device should have one of the following passwords :
pax9876@@
corksy
today’s date in “MMDDYYYY” format.
If none of these options work, attempt yesterday’s or tomorrow’s date in the same format, as the terminal may be in a different timezone.
Tap "Host Settings"
Tap "Batch Close"
Elavon 202
Launch the Elavon app on your terminal device.
Tap all four corners of the device, moving from the upper left clockwise around the screen.
Enter password if prompted:
corksy or today’s date in “MMDDYYYY” format.
If neither of these options work, attempt yesterday’s or tomorrow’s date in the same format, as the terminal may be in a different timezone.
Tap "Host Settings"
Tap "Batch Close"
After batching, you will need to re-launch the Corksy PayConnect app to process payments.
